Hezekiah displays his treasures to Babylon
Hezekiah welcomed envoys from Babylon and showed them every treasure in his kingdom. Isaiah declared that all would one day be carried to Babylon and that some of Hezekiah's descendants would serve in its palace (2 Kings 20:12-19).
12At that time Merodach-baladan son of Baladan king of Babylon sent letters and a gift to Hezekiah, for he had heard about Hezekiah’s illness. 13And Hezekiah received the envoys and showed them all that was in his treasure house—the silver, the gold, the spices, and the precious oil, as well as his armory—all that was found in his storehouses. There was nothing in his palace or in all his dominion that Hezekiah did not show them. 14Then the prophet Isaiah went to King Hezekiah and asked, “Where did those men come from, and what did they say to you?” “They came from a distant land,” Hezekiah replied, “from Babylon.”
